【问题标题】:Uploading laravel project in cpanel在 cpanel 中上传 laravel 项目
【发布时间】:2016-11-19 20:05:28
【问题描述】:

我正在尝试将我的 Laravel 项目上传到我的网络服务器,但无法正常工作。

我的结构是

public_html/shanto_test/

app
bootstrap
public
vendor
artisan
composer.json
server.php

当我在浏览器中输入 www.myweb.com/shanto_test

然后什么都没有显示。

【问题讨论】:

  • 你的 laravel 日志中是否包含任何内容? app/storage/logs

标签: laravel hosting cpanel web-hosting


【解决方案1】:

在这种情况下,您宁愿输入 www.myweb.com/shanto_test/public。因为公用文件夹将是您的应用程序的“文档根目录”。

参考 http://laravelbook.com/laravel-architecture/

【讨论】:

    【解决方案2】:

    您可以按照以下步骤在 cpanel 中上传 laravel 项目:

    • public_html/文件夹中上传public的内容 你的 laravel 项目的目录。
    • public_html同级目录上传所有内容 public 文件夹除外。

    您在 cpanel 上的文件夹结构如下所示:

    public_html/
              css/
              fonts/
              js/
              ...
              index.php
    app/
    bootstrap/
    database/
    ...
    routes/
    .env
    

    在您的 cpanel 中保留这种文件夹和子文件夹的结构将使您的 laravel 项目成功运行。

    还有一些替代方法涉及更改文件夹路径,但这对我来说是最简单的方法。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2021-03-23
      • 2021-04-30
      • 2017-07-16
      • 2020-05-20
      • 1970-01-01
      • 2019-02-04
      • 2020-08-02
      相关资源
      最近更新 更多